Heater thermostats are devices used to control and regulate temperature in heating systems. They work by detecting the temperature in a space and sending signals to the heating system to turn on or off, thereby regulating the temperature to the desired level. They come in different types, including mechanical, electronic, and programmable thermostats, each with its unique features and benefits.

Mechanical thermostats work by using a bimetallic strip that expands or contracts depending on the temperature. When the temperature rises above the set point, the strip expands, causing the switch to turn off the heating system. Conversely, when the temperature falls below the set point, the strip contracts, causing the switch to turn on the heating system.

Electronic thermostats, on the other hand, use electronic sensors to detect temperature changes and send signals to the heating system to turn on or off. They are more accurate and offer greater flexibility in temperature control than mechanical thermostats.

Programmable thermostats offer the most advanced features, allowing users to set different temperature levels at different times of the day, depending on their preferences and schedules. They are highly efficient, as they enable users to optimize energy usage and save on heating costs.

The importance of heater thermostats in heating systems cannot be overstated. They play a crucial role in ensuring efficient and cost-effective heating by regulating temperature and reducing energy consumption. By preventing overheating or underheating, they also help prolong the lifespan of heating systems and reduce the risk of equipment failure.
